‘You need a body in order to live, idiot. And here, we find only the best of bodies.’ Himitsu said coldly.
‘Then, that’s cruel!’ Yuri exclaimed.
‘Do you want to live, or not?’ Himitsu said. She grabbed his collar and pulled him to the lift.
She pushed the highest button and the lift moved up to the topmost floor.
‘No one will be allowed to come into this lift. If I have been seen by someone, I will have to face the consequences.’ Himitsu whispered.
‘Why? What consequences?’ Yuri asked the girl.
‘I’ll have to be executed. I’m like a bounty hunter, and I haven’t finished my duties at your house. And if I am exposed…’ Himitsu explained. Her porcelain face had turned from radiant, to pale.
‘Duties?’
‘Yes. I haven’t killed all the zombies yet, you know. And if someone other than you have seen me... No, I can’t let them…’
Yuri thought he ought to help her out if a person was to come into the lift. He wanted to help the girl as she had helped him. He racked his brain for ideas, but none came to mind.
They reached the top successfully (Yuri sighed in relief.). She scanned through the wards and found one that had a patient who was on the brink of death.
‘This one.’ Himitsu muttered. Yuri looked into the ward.
‘He looks horrible!’
‘Looks won’t matter. You just need a body. He’s perfect. On the brink of death and with no family members around.’
‘Am I going to look like him?’ Yuri asked anxiously.
‘I’ll help you look like yourself after you get the body. Now go in.’ Himitsu said exasperatedly.
They walked in. Himitsu smashed the electronic devices that would allow nurses to track the ward down.
‘What am I supposed to do now?’ Yuri asked.
‘Just lie down on top of him. You’ll sink in.’ Himitsu said.
Yuri gulped. Himitsu groaned and lifted his foot and laid it where the man’s leg was. She grabbed his arm as he laid his second leg in place. Himitsu laid him down slowly.
She looked at him as he sunk into the body. He gasped.
‘You ok?’ Himitsu asked.
‘I feel taller, and uglier.’ Yuri mumbled. Himitsu frowned.
She raised her hand to his eyes. She covered them and muttered a few spells. When she lifted her hand, he looked like the boy he was before. Himitsu looked at the empty bed. She muttered something under her breath. The man reappeared.
‘What…?’
‘He’s a temporary duplicate. But with a beating heart. And with organs and all. The doctors will find his heart has stopped tomorrow.’ Himitsu said.
‘And they’ll bury “him”?’ Yuri asked.
‘Yes. But he won’t rot. He’ll disappear after a few weeks in the soil.’ Himitsu said hurriedly.
They ran out of the hospital.
‘Where to now?’ Yuri asked.
‘To a nice, secluded jungle. I am too tired to continue to fight.’ Himitsu said.
Himitsu grabbed his collar, whispered a few spells and they were off.
Himitsu landed gracefully on the grassy plain. Yuri, on the other hand, tumbled onto the ground. Himitsu took a step over him and walked to a shady tree.
Yuri sat up and looked at Himitsu, who had her palms raised and her lips were moving soundlessly. A fire erupted from the twigs on the floor.
Yuri sat in front of the fire.
‘What was that language you were screaming in at my home?’
‘They were spells. Not a language.’ Himitsu said, unzipping the top of her cloak. ‘Now, turn around, I’m taking of my cloak.’
Yuri turned around.
‘Could you teach me?’ He asked.
‘If you live as long as I do, then yes.’ Himitsu muttered.
‘What’s that supposed to mean?!’ Yuri exclaimed, abruptly standing up.
Himitsu threw her cloak over her body, treating it like a blanket. She leaned her back on the tree trunk.
‘I don’t know.’ She muttered, curling under her cloak. ‘Anything else you want to ask before I sleep?’
‘Yes.’ Yuri turned back to her. ‘What happened to my family?’
‘They died, and turned into zombies. I don’t know who is behind this.’
‘Why me?’ Yuri asked. The girl turned her turquoise eyes to him.
‘I don’t know.’ She said after awhile. She tore her gaze away and lied down on the grass.
Yuri leaned his back onto the grass.
‘Why don’t you tell me what you were going to do in the lift if someone came?’
Himitsu pursed her lips.
‘I had something in mind.’ She lied. ‘But, since it’s over already, I don’t care.’
Yuri nodded knowingly.
‘You had no clue what you were going to do, right?’ Yuri grinned.
She threw her cloak over herself again and ignored Yuri’s laughter. Yuri turned his back.
What's going to happen tomorrow...? Where is Oka-san? Otou-san? What about Yuki?! They can't have turned into zombies! Thought Yuri.
...Right?
